The Horizontal Technology adjustable bend housing allows for
quick and easy bend angle adjustment from 0
to 3 . Below is the procedure for setting the Horizontal Technology adjustable bend housing.
Refer to the Figure 1 for step 1 and 2:
| 1 |
Place the jaws of tongs in the tong
areas shown and break the tool joint. |
|
| 2 |
While keeping the adjusting ring teeth
engaged with the mated slots in the
housing two to four complete turns in
the clockwise direction(unthread). |
|
 |
|
|
 |
Refer to the figure 2 for steps 3 and 4:
| 3 |
Slide the adjusting ring down to
disengage the teeth in the ring and
the offset housing. |
|
| 4 |
To adjust the bend angle of the
bent housing, rotate the adjusting
ring clockwise until the desired
bend-angle marking matches the
bend-angle making on the offset
housing. |
|
|
Refer to Figure 3 for steps 5 through 7:
| 5 |
Engage the teeth of the
adjusting ring and the
offset housing at the
desired bend angle. |
|
| 6 |
Apply thread dope to the
mated faces of the lock
housing and the adjusting
ring. |
|
| 7 |
Screw the lock housing
and the adjusting ring
together and apply the
torque value listing in
Table 2. The matching
markings on the OD of the
offset housing and the
adjusting ring indicate the
bend angle selected as
well as the high side
marks to identity the high
side of the tool. |

| ABH MAKE-UP TORQUE |
| Motor Size |
English |
Metric |
| 2-7/8 (287) |
2,200 ft-lbs |
3,000 N-m |
| 3-1/8 (313) |
2,700 ft-lbs |
3,600 N-m |
| 3-1/2 (350) |
3,800 ft-lbs |
5,100 N-m |
| 3-3/4 (375) |
4,600 ft-lbs |
6,300 N-m |
| 4-3/4 (475) |
9,500 ft-lbs |
12,700 N-m |
| 5-1/2 (550) |
16,000 ft-lbs |
21,700 N-m |
| 6-1/2 (650) |
23,000 ft-lbs |
31,000 N-m |
| 6-3/4 (675) |
27,000 ft-lbs |
37,000 N-m |
| 7-3/4 (775) |
29,000 ft-lbs |
39,000 N-m |
| 8-1/2 (850) |
38,000 ft-lbs |
51,000 N-m |
| 9-5/8 (963) |
61,000 ft-lbs |
83,000 N-m |
